Gary, We have some 9 year old B400R that have over 300,000 on them. Use TranSynd in all our transmissions. Starting to see warranty issues with the Allison Hybrid EP40. I believe other properties are using Voith. Just wanted to compare notes. Sorry to hear you won't make the meeting. Denny

Denny I won't make the meeting- We have both trannys, had one Voith come apart when is was fairly new, no other problems running Synthetic oil in all. Have close to 300,000 on Voiths.

There will be a CNG training class on Tuesday Feb 12 at the Ramada Inn in State College. Also the following day Wednesday Feb 13, I will be having a maintenance committee meeting at the Ramada to discuss the CNG training as well as parts and an update on other traing that is scheduled.
So far there are 8 people signed up for the CNG training class. Hopefully we can get more signed up.
